I have a DVD that is European Region and would like to rip it and burn it so I can play it in North American DVD players. I ripped it using 1click DVD Copy, that worked fine. I also burned it using the same program. When I try to play it in my DVD player, the audio is OK, but the picture just runs down the screen, skips if you will. Especially if I have progressive on, then it's just totally scrambled. Does anyone know what the problem is, and does the Region have anything to do with it.

******************************************************************
REGION 1 -- USA, Canada
REGION 2 -- Japan, Europe, South Africa, Middle East, Greenland
REGION 3 -- S.Korea, Taiwan, Hong Kong, Parts of South East Asia
REGION 4 -- Australia, New Zealand, Latin America (including Mexico)
REGION 5 -- Eastern Europe, Russia, India, Africa
REGION 6 -- China
REGION 0 or REGION ALL -- Discs are uncoded and can be played Worldwide, however, PAL discs must be played in a PAL-compatible unit and NTSC discs must be played in an NTSC-compatible unit.

I am using BenQ DVD-R 8x Max. Could this be the problem? or the fact that I'm burning at high speeds?
AfterDawn Addict
_
18. April 2005 @ 16:50 _ Link to this message    Send private message to this user   
Both!!!
Not to good of media plus burning it fast will always be a problem.

You will need to make the DVD region 1 to play in your player however and I would imagine that the DVD is also in PAL format not NTSC which is even a bigger problem. There are guides here at AD that will show you how to convert from PAL to NTSC, and I also have some guides at my website that may intrest you (link in sig)
